NOTE 8 - Legal Contingencies

Various legal claims arise from time to time in the normal course of business which, in the opinion of management, will have no material effect on the Company’s consolidated financial statements. The Company does not anticipate any material losses as a result of commitments and contingent liabilities.

Trademark Infringement Lawsuit

On February 18, 2015, a trademark infringement suit was filed in the United States District Court for the Western District of Tennessee Western Division against the Company and certain subsidiaries by Triumph Bancshares, Inc. and Triumph Bank, N.A., asserting that the Company’s use of “Triumph” as part of the Company’s trademarks and domain names causes a likelihood of confusion, has caused actual confusion, and infringes plaintiffs’ trademarks.  The suit seeks damages as well as an injunction to prevent the use of the name “Triumph” and certain other matters with respect to the Company and its subsidiaries.  Discovery has commenced in the suit and a trial date is currently set for October 2016.
